Color code decoder with confidence reporting for efficient escape via pure color-code growth

Develop an accurate color code decoder that provides calibrated confidence (e.g., complementary gap) estimates suitable for fine-grained postselection during code growth, enabling the escape stage to proceed by growing the color code into larger distances without grafting into a surface code.

Information Square Streamline Icon: https://streamlinehq.com

Background

The authors initially aimed to escape by simply growing the color code to larger distance, but found their current decoder (Chromobius) insufficiently accurate and lacking confidence outputs needed for efficient postselection. As a result, they devised a more complex grafting procedure into a surface code.

A decoder that can both accurately predict and report confidence would allow a simpler, purely color-code growth escape strategy, potentially reducing complexity and costs.
